I work with a concept I call: Mindfulness Based Communication. It directly relates the old axiom – what we take from the world around us is directly dependent on what we put into the world around us . . . in other words . . . “we take what we make.” This is evident in small daily cycles, as well as those that run through a course of months or years. With mindfulness, these cycles become visible to my clients and motivate them to make conscious choices about how they treat their executive assistant first thing in the morning, to how they conduct themselves in an acquisition negotiation. The better they are at “reading” the effects of their words and actions (what they take back) the more information they have to make better decisions (what they put into), and get the results they are after. Once my clients see just how inter-dependant they are, with virtually everyone they communicate, the more quickly they align their efforts with compassionate behavior.
